Hopingly

adv

adv ·Rare ·Advanced level

Definitions

Adverb
  1. 1
    In a hopeful manner.

    "One sign of despair is the peremptory contempt of the condition which is the ground of hope; the going on not only in terrours and amazement of conscience, but also boldly, hopingly, and confidently in wilful habits of sin."

Etymology

From hoping + -ly.
